This guide details a practical test to evaluate the performance of DEF Grips under simulated extreme wet conditions. SHORTSHOT TONY, a firearms enthusiast and gear reviewer, demonstrates that DEF Grips maintain effectiveness, even improving grip, when hands are lubricated with CLP. The test involves applying lubricant to the hands and performing rapid fire with a Glock 19 Gen 5 equipped with the grips, confirming no slippage during the exercise.
